SCOPE
1.1 This specification defines the criteria for composition and other requirements for brushes with a nominal silver content of 80 %, by weight, with the balance being substantially graphite.

Overview

ASTM B664-18(2023): Standard Specification for 80 % Silver-20 % Graphite Sliding Contact Material sets forth the composition and performance criteria for sliding contact materials, commonly known as brushes, featuring a nominal composition of 80% silver and 20% graphite by weight. This international standard, developed by ASTM, ensures that the materials used for electrical sliding contacts or brushes meet stringent requirements for quality, durability, and electrical performance.

This specification addresses the key properties necessary for reliable operation in electrical machines and components, such as chemical composition, density, shear strength, microstructure, hardness, and electrical resistance.

Key Topics

  • Material Composition

    • Silver: 80 ± 3% by weight
    • Graphite: balance
    • Total metal impurities must not exceed 1%
    • Maximum ash content (per NEMA CB-1): 5%
  • Physical Properties

    • Density: Minimum 5.15 g/cm³, verified by measurement and weight method (NEMA CB-1)
    • Shear Strength:
      • Normal/transverse: Minimum 2000 psi (14 MPa)
      • Longitudinal: Minimum 1000 psi (6.9 MPa)
    • Microstructure: Must be free of structural defects such as cracks and laminations. The material should not contain abrasive particles that can create slivering in metal rings.
  • Rockwell Hardness and Electrical Resistance

    • Typical Rockwell superficial hardness: 44 R15W
    • Typical specific resistance: 4 × 10⁻⁶ Ω-in. (1 × 10⁻⁷ Ω-m), determined according to NEMA CB-1
